How It Works
Mode of Action: Mites pierce and consume spider mites using their mouthparts
Behavior: Mites reproduce inside the sachet and disperse gradually over several weeks, sachets produce multiple consecutive generations of predatory mites
Visual Effect: Pest populations decline as mites establish and feed
Release Duration: Several weeks depending on humidity and conditions
Sachet Type: PLUS paper-based sachet; best in stable environments
Feeding Rates:
Nymphs and adults feed exclusively on spider mite eggs, larvae, and nymphs
Each nymph/adult consumes ~5–20 spider mites (including eggs, larvae and adult mites) per day under optimal conditions
Feeding life stages last approximately 20 days
Lifecycle of Phytoseiulus persimilis
Egg Stage
Oval, pale orange to pink, laid near spider mite colonies.
Hatch in 2–3 days under optimal conditions
Larval Stage
Non-feeding
Duration ~1–2 days
Nymphal Stages
Eight-legged, actively feeding on spider mite eggs, larvae, and nymphs.
Duration ~3–5 days at optimal temperatures
Adult Stage
Pear-shaped, ~0.5 mm long
Actively hunts and consumes prey
Duration ~20 days
Capable of laying 5–10 eggs per day under optimal conditions

Best Working Conditions
Temperature: Active from 55°F to 81°F; optimal range 68–77°F
Reproduction Peak: Fastest at 77°F
Humidity: Optimal at 70% RH or higher
